Hi
You have correctly set up your new task to be scheduled at 2s interval and this is happening correctly, as you see on the LED.
The problem that you have is that you need to declare your variable int i as static int i.
As it is, the variable starts at 1 again each time the task is scheduled and so the initialisation is carried out each time - the second time will fail and overwrite the local UDP socket with an error code - subsequent fnSendUDP() calls will be to an invalid socket and also fail.
